Identity Security Analyst
Intel Corporation is a leading technology company known for its innovation and commitment to creating advanced technology solutions. They are seeking an Identity Security Analyst to assist in designing, architecting, and building secure classified network products for U.S. Government operations,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ements.

Responsibilities
Design, deploy, and manage enterprise-grade PKI solutions
Lead certificate lifecycle management efforts using EJBCA
Automate PKI-related tasks and processes
Collaborate with security, infrastructure, and DevOps teams to integrate PKI solutions with various platforms and applications
Develop and enforce policies, standards, and best practices for certificate issuance, renewal, and revocation
Monitor PKI infrastructure health, availability, and compliance with internal and regulatory requirements
Troubleshoot PKI-related issues including certificate chain validation, CRL/OCSP configurations, and encryption/signing issues
Provide documentation, technical guidance, and training to internal teams
